You can now play a Pictionary-style game called Quick Draw against Google's AI

#artificialintelligence 

For machine learning to become more intelligent it needs data. The more that is fed into self-learning systems, the quicker they are able to take on knowledge and apply it to different situations. With this in mind, Google now wants your help to develop its technology and has released a series of AI experiments that (almost anyone) can use. "AI Experiments is a showcase for simple experiments that let anyone play with this technology in hands-on ways, through pictures, drawings, language, music, and more," the company says. By playing the games Google has created and published, the machine learning powering them is able to become more intelligent.
